I'd personally use Puppy or Damn-Small on a machine like that. Both ISO's are less than 100MB so it shouldn't take long to download either.

You could also try Xubuntu or Fluxbuntu.

Update: After 16 minutes of downloading, I burned Puppy Linux to a CD and booted the laptop, it gets stuck at
Code:
Loading kernel drivers to access disk drives...
and the CD-ROM spins down.
Now trying DSL-N 0.1 RC4.

Update 2: After a few minutes of burning DSL-N 0.1 RC4 onto CD, I booted the laptop and it gets stuck at:
Code:

Disabling IRQ #15...
*sigh*, now trying DSL 4.4.1.0 since it has MPlayer...

Update 3: Burned DSL to CD, started, successfully booted completely in RAM, but doesn't play video. :
Now looking for chainsaw and more distros...
